DVRPC demonstrates transportation conformity of its FY 2009 PA TIP, FY 2009 NJ TIP and the 2030 Long Range Plan. This conformity finding of the DVRPC Transportation Improvement Programs and the long range plan shows that they meet the National Ambient Air Quality Standards (NAAQS) requirements governing ozone, carbon monoxide and fine particulate matter. Planning for Safe Routes to School, Pedestrian Road Safety Audit:  Bass River Elementary School, New Gretna, NJPlanning for Safe Routes to School, Pedestrian Road Safety Audit: Bass River Elementary School, New Gretna, NJ
A road safety audit focusing on juvenile pedestrians was conducted on portions of US 9 and CR 679 within ½ mile of Bass River Elementary School, New Gretna, Burlington County. Results and recommendations are presented.

Bristol Road Extension Traffic StudyBristol Road Extension Traffic Study
This report documents 2030 traffic forecasts for the Bristol Road Extension Traffic Study area. Average daily and AM, midday, and PM peak hour forecasts are provided for a No-Build and a Build alternative and compared to current volumes.
